Output 45f39b4a48b2f6effa7200544d1a980e5dc58d01e160faad36e4e465c1003703:3

value
21068192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c26b455d382ea1ce6e2a642d6c31478618e8d0ea OP_EQUAL
address
MRd9pxjoR22dUB4c8brUNeNV1yYMSCcBAj
transaction
45f39b4a48b2f6effa7200544d1a980e5dc58d01e160faad36e4e465c1003703
spent
true